Ejemplo n.º 1
0
 public static Aluno Aluno(AlunoViewModel alunoViewModel)
 {
     return new Aluno()
     {
         AlunoID = alunoViewModel.AlunoID,
         Nome = alunoViewModel.Nome,
         Telefone = alunoViewModel.Telefone,
         DataNascimento = alunoViewModel.DataNascimento
     };
 }
Ejemplo n.º 2
0
        public ActionResult Editar(AlunoViewModel aluno)
        {
            if (ModelState.IsValid)
            {
                try
                {
                    _alunoRepositorio.Atualizar(Mapeamento.ViewModelToView.Aluno(aluno));
                    return RedirectToAction("Listar");
                }
                catch (Exception)
                {
                    return View(aluno.AlunoID);
                }

            }

            return View();
        }
Ejemplo n.º 3
0
 public ActionResult Excluir(AlunoViewModel aluno)
 {
     try
     {
         _alunoRepositorio.Excluir(Mapeamento.ViewModelToView.Aluno(aluno));
         return RedirectToAction("Listar");
     }
     catch
     {
         return View(aluno.AlunoID);
     }
 }